Class 4 have been meeting with village residents as part of Generations Together (Capturing Worcestershire's Rural Past) - a government initiative which is providing resources for a series of intergenerational programmes. The project gives pupils a chance to formally interview older people with themes such as home life and schooling. The interviews will then be incorporated into a display in school which the community will be invited. This fits in well with Class 4's topic on the history of Worcester
